Output deb73a0feff4654726aba8f55ecfb93c9bb84cfa5c09bf2d19ea4f006a105c07:1

value
12992690
script pubkey
OP_0 OP_PUSHBYTES_20 90d4b8b02cf5d822fd7c042f9ac711887e2ea1d9
address
bc1qjr2t3vpv7hvz9ltuqshe43c33plzagweqkgutj
transaction
deb73a0feff4654726aba8f55ecfb93c9bb84cfa5c09bf2d19ea4f006a105c07
confirmations
168346
spent
true